Transaction ec3b62c216f9467cb10089806742fdec70517ec1b690f3b9c59e45b104170a70
1 Input
1 Output
-
ec3b62c216f9467cb10089806742fdec70517ec1b690f3b9c59e45b104170a70:0
- value
- 1570963
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5c0e83e7f6553b841399efbd6ca8e00a6e264f6e OP_EQUALVERIFY OP_CHECKSIG
- address
- 19PkZBoSmvZZ2PDeddbVk19BHigqrTTAEW